Manager, Data Integrations- Incentive Compensation Management

Overview

The Manager, Data Integrations - Sales Incentives Management & ICM will report to the Director, Strategy & ICM and will support data integrations and reconciliations from all source systems to our SAP SuccessFactors Incentive Management system, including ownership of governance and controls.

Responsibilities
  • The strategic direction, operational efficiency, and roadmap for data integrations and integrity in support of the company's sales compensation, commissions, and variable pay programs.
  • SAP ICM Operations: Data interface integration, ensuring accuracy and efficiency.
  • Data interface enablement, configuration, testing, and go‑live execution.
  • Evaluation of data interfaces and/or system to system feeds for existing or potential acquisitions in support of sales incentive programs.
  • Maintain configuration integrity, documentation, and knowledge management across source and target systems.
  • Ensure compliance with applicable policies and regulations (privacy, security, SOX where relevant), including access controls, role‑based permissions, and audit readiness.
  • Establish governance for compensation and quota cycles (calendar, cutoffs, signoffs, exception handling, and post‑cycle retrospectives).
  • Partner with appropriate stakeholders to ensure reliable interfaces across Workday, payroll, Oracle and Hyperion Financials, Salesforce, data lake/warehouse, and reporting tools.
All About You
  • 8‑10+ years leading data integrations across complex enterprise data environments preferably sales incentive management, territory and quota applications in a complex enterprise environment (SAP SuccessFactors, Anaplan, Varicent, etc.)
  • Ability to analyze data availability to create appropriate direct connect or interface feeds between system environments.
  • Solid grasp of integrations, data architecture concepts, identity/access controls, and reporting/analytics patterns.
  • Strong understanding of data integrations, governance, and controls for pay‑impacting systems and calculations.
  • Experience leading cross‑functional initiatives with P&C, Sales Excellence, Finance, and IT, including global stakeholder management.
  • Demonstrated capability in roadmap prioritization, and product/service operating models.
  • Proven success drawing insights from data and reflecting them into solutions and strategies.
